Overview This page contains the latest trade data of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ing. In 2023,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ing were the world's 3550th most traded product, with a total trade of $234M. Between 2022 and 2023 the exports of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ing grew by 5.92%, from $221M to $234M. Trade in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ing represent 0.001% of total world trade.
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ing are a part of Glass Bottles.
Exports In 2023 the top exporters of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ing were China ($46.2M), Italy ($26.8M), Croatia ($19M), India ($18M), and France ($15.6M).
Imports In 2023 the top importers of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ing were Germany ($20.9M), Spain ($18.1M), Austria ($11.5M), India ($10.9M), and United States ($8.29M).
Ranking Ampoules of glass for conveyance or packing ranks 3179th in the Product Complexity Index (PCI).
